To begin, it's essential to understand the individual capabilities of AI and cryptocurrency in the context of app marketing. AI, with its advanced algorithms and machine learning capabilities, offers unparalleled insights into user behavior and preferences. By analyzing vast amounts of data, AI can predict user actions, personalize content, and optimize marketing strategies in real-time. This not only enhances user experience but also increases conversion rates and customer loyalty. On the other hand, cryptocurrency introduces a decentralized and secure method of transaction, offering new avenues for monetization and user incentivization.
The convergence of AI and cryptocurrency creates a powerful synergy that can revolutionize app marketing. By leveraging blockchain technology, apps can create transparent and tamper-proof systems for user engagement and reward programs. For instance, AI-driven analytics can identify the most effective incentives for users, which can then be distributed through a cryptocurrency token. This token can serve as a digital currency within the app ecosystem, encouraging users to engage more deeply with the app and its services.

Let's delve deeper into the specific applications of AI and cryptocurrency in app marketing. One prominent use case is in the realm of in-app advertising. Traditional advertising methods often struggle with low engagement and high ad-blocking rates. By integrating AI and cryptocurrency, advertisers can create more targeted and less intrusive ads. AI can identify the most relevant audience segments and craft personalized ad content, while cryptocurrency can incentivize users to view or interact with these ads. Users can earn rewards in the form of cryptocurrency tokens for engaging with ads, thus turning a potentially negative experience into a positive one.
Furthermore, AI-driven chatbots powered by natural language processing (NLP) can significantly enhance customer support and engagement. These chatbots can understand and respond to user queries in real-time, providing instant assistance and improving user satisfaction. When integrated with a cryptocurrency reward system, users can earn tokens for resolving issues or providing feedback, fostering a more interactive and rewarding user experience.

To illustrate the practical implementation of this synergy, consider a fitness app that uses AI to personalize workout plans based on user data such as fitness goals, activity levels, and preferences. The app can offer a cryptocurrency token as an incentive for users to achieve their fitness milestones. These tokens can be redeemed for premium features, discounts on fitness gear, or even donated to charitable causes. This multi-faceted approach not only enhances user engagement but also promotes a healthier lifestyle and social responsibility.
Another example is a travel app that leverages AI to provide personalized travel recommendations and booking services. By analyzing user preferences and travel history, AI can suggest optimal destinations and activities. The app can introduce a cryptocurrency token that users can earn by booking trips or referring friends. These tokens can be used for future bookings or exchanged for rewards, creating a closed-loop ecosystem that benefits both the app and its users.
The technical underpinnings of this integration involve several key components. Blockchain technology provides the decentralized platform for secure and transparent transactions. Smart contracts, self-executing contracts with the terms directly written into code, can automate the distribution of cryptocurrency rewards based on predefined conditions. AI algorithms, powered by machine learning models, process and analyze data to drive personalization and predictive analytics. The combination of these technologies ensures a robust and efficient app marketing strategy.
However, implementing AI and cryptocurrency in app marketing is not without challenges. One of the primary concerns is the technical complexity involved in integrating these technologies. Developers need to have a solid understanding of both AI and blockchain to design and implement effective solutions. Additionally, regulatory compliance is a critical aspect, as the use of cryptocurrency is subject to varying laws and regulations across different regions. Ensuring compliance while innovating is essential to avoid legal pitfalls.
Another challenge is user adoption. While early adopters and tech enthusiasts are more likely to embrace new technologies, the general user base may be hesitant due to a lack of understanding or trust in cryptocurrency. Educating users about the benefits and security features of this integration is crucial. Clear communication and user-friendly interfaces can help bridge the gap and encourage wider adoption.
